Screening of macromolecules in traditional Chinese medicine injections / 中国药学杂志

ABSTRACT

OBJECTIVE:

To establish methods for screening of macromolecules in traditional Chinese medicine injections by molecular exclusion chromatography (SEC).

METHODS:

The separation was carried out by SEC with Phenomenon BioSep-SEC-s2000 (7.8 mm×300 mm, 8 μm) column. The mobile phase was 0.05 mol·L-1 Na2SO4, and differential detector was used when dextran was used as the reference standard. When proteins were used as reference standards, the mobile phase was the mixture of 0.1% trifluoroacetic acid and acetonitrile (70-30), and UV detector was selected.

RESULTS:

With the differential detector, the molecular weight range of dextran was 7100-133800, and the limit of detection was 0.0979 μg; with the UV detector, the molecular weight range of the proteins was 1638-13700, and the limit of detection was 0.00358 μg. No macromolecules were detected in the selected traditional Chinese medicine injections.

CONCLUSION:

The proposed method can be used for the screening of macromolecules in traditional Chinese medicine injections.
